Fintri is a staffing and contracting firm founded in 2023, based in Utrecht, Netherlands. The company specializes in placing experienced professionals into mid-to-senior contract roles within financial services, energy utilities, and public-sector organizations. Fintri focuses on five expertise areas: Financial Crime, Risk & Compliance; Project, Program & Change Management; Data, IT & Digital Transformation; HR, Organization & Learning; and Finance & Operations. The business model centers on content-driven matching—pairing professionals with assignments where their skills align with organizational needs and complexity level. Current hiring is concentrated in operations, finance, and legal roles, with a small but growing data function.
Fintri's primary tools include Azure (cloud infrastructure), Power BI (analytics), PRINCE2 (project management), Databricks and PySpark (data engineering), Microsoft Teams, and AFAS (HR/finance software). The stack reflects a Microsoft-centric and data-capable operational foundation.
Active projects span compliance-heavy domains: AI governance process development, transaction monitoring model migration, sanctions process optimization, screening solution redesign, large-scale change programs in finance, and sustainable infrastructure digitalization. These signal growth in regulatory technology and compliance consulting.
